From 7d6412c82d11df6e4bbc8d9b99556374f9e151e5 Mon Sep 17 00:00:00 2001 From: Nikolay Sivov Date: Sat, 5 Dec 2009 21:42:19 +0300 Subject: [PATCH] comctl32/datetime: Free internal data completely on control destruction. --- dlls/comctl32/datetime.c | 3 +++ 1 file changed, 3 insertions(+) diff --git a/dlls/comctl32/datetime.c b/dlls/comctl32/datetime.c index a7b433d8f61..c240d4fde40 100644 --- a/dlls/comctl32/datetime.c +++ b/dlls/comctl32/datetime.c @@ -1360,6 +1360,9 @@ DATETIME_Destroy (DATETIME_INFO *infoPtr) if (infoPtr->hMonthCal) DestroyWindow(infoPtr->hMonthCal); SetWindowLongPtrW( infoPtr->hwndSelf, 0, 0 ); /* clear infoPtr */ + Free (infoPtr->buflen); + Free (infoPtr->fieldRect); + Free (infoPtr->fieldspec); Free (infoPtr); return 0; }